La Union gives aid to Albay after Mayon eruption calamity

Going beyond its mantra “I Love La Union,” the Provincial Government of La Union (PGLU) under the leadership of Gov. Francisco Emmanuel “Pacoy” R. Ortega III has shown that it is also ready to spread love to a sister province in need through the donation of PGLU of more than half a million pesos to Albay, a province in Visayas which was devastated by the sudden eruption of Mount Mayon in January early this year.
The cheque was personally delivered to Albay by the Secretary to the Sanggunian, Mr. Dontao A. Rimando, on April 6, 2018 and was received by Engr. Vida Maria Corazon C. Prollamante, provincial administrator of Albay and Ms. Mayflor A. Deang, provincial treasurer. Governor Al Francis Bichara was on official business at Malacañang at that time as he was called to a meeting with the President.
Resolution No. 034-2018 was approved by the Sangguniang Panlalawigan headed by Vice-Governor Aureo Augusto Q. Nisce setting aside P 645,900 from the calamity fund to be given as financial assistance to the Province of Albay which was declared under state of calamity early in January.  The eruption of Mount Mayon displaced 6,459 families covering 29 barangays from the cities of Legazpi, Ligao and Tobaco and from the municipalities of Daraga, Camalig, Guinobatan, Malilipot and Santo Domingo.
